• ベストアンサー

指定の文字を含むファイル名の検索について

こんにちは。 フォルダ内に下記のようなファイルがあったとします。 sample.txt AAATestData.txt BBBTestData.txt CCCTestData.txt Readme.txt このファイル名一覧から Test を含むファイル名を持つものを検索したいのですが エクスプローラの右上の検索入力で Test と入力しても検索で引っかかりません。 上記の例で AAATestData.txt BBBTestData.txt CCCTestData.txt を検索するにはどうすればいいのでしょうか ?

質問者が選んだベストアンサー

  • ベストアンサー
noname#154242
noname#154242
回答No.1

*Test*.txt これでヒットしないならWindows7が悪いので、 http://masuda.livedoor.biz/archives/51487709.html 検索ツールを変更 goooやLocate32がお勧め

TeijigoTeatime
質問者

お礼

ありがとうございます。 無事に検索でヒットするようになりました。 ツールも参考にさせていただきます。

その他の回答 (2)

回答No.3

「*Test*.*」と入力して検索してみてください。

TeijigoTeatime
質問者

お礼

おかげさまで検索にひっかかるようになりました。 ありがとうございました。

noname#154242
noname#154242
回答No.2

さんこうに ●Windows7の検索機能について。 - Windows 7 - 教えて!goo http://okwave.jp/qa/q6098251.html

TeijigoTeatime
質問者

お礼

ありがとうございます。 参考にさせていただきます。

関連するQ&A

  • ファイル名だけで検索したい

    こんにちは。 Windows7で指定の文字を含むファイルを検索したいのですがどうすればよろしいでしょうか? 例えば、ファイル名に","が含まれているファイルを探そうとしても、エクスプローラの右上に","を指定しても見つかりませんでした。意図的に","を含むファイルを作って試してみましたがダメでした。 またエクスプローラの右上からの検索はファイルの中も検索してるようで、ファイル名に含まれていないのにファイルの中身で検索されてしまいます。 単純にファイル名だけで検索させるにはどのようにすればよろしいでしょうか。 またファイル名だけ検索させる初期設定をすることはできないでしょうか。 もしご存じの方がいらっしゃいましたら教えていただけないでしょうか。 お願いします。

  • 特定の拡張のファイルを検索し、別のPCにコピーフォルダ名毎コピーしたい

    AのPC上で*.txtを検索し、フォルダ階層名毎、BのPCにコピーしたい。 例)AのPC c:\sample.txt c:\test\sample.txt 希望する結果)BのPC c:\A ←検索したPCの名前のフォルダを作成 (難しければ手動で作成) c:\A\sample.txt c:\A\test\sample.txt どなたかわかる方、教えてくださいm(_ _)m

  • Windows7であるはずのファイルが検索できない

    Windows7で例えばエクスプローラーで"license.txt"というファイルのあるフォルダを開いて 右上の検索ボックスに"nse"と入力しても検索結果に出て来ません しかし"license"と入力するとちゃんと検索結果に出てきます 同じく"日本語ファイル名.txt"の場合でも"イル"だと出てこなく、"日本語"だと出てきます どうすれば"nse"や"イル"と入力しても検索できるようになるでしょうか? 検索に関する設定はインデックス機能は無効にしていて "インデックスが作成されていない場所では、ファイル名だけを検索します。"を有効 "ファイルフォルダーの検索時にサブフォルダーを含める"を有効 "部分一致の検索をする"を有効 "自薦言語検索を使用する"を無効 "ファイル知っステムのファイルフォルダーの検索時にインデックスを使用しない"を有効 "システムディレクトリを含める"を有効 "圧縮されたファイルを含める"を無効にしています

  • ファイル検索

    こんにちは。質問させてください。 あるフォルダ(ここでは$dir = "c:\\test\\file_data\\"とでもしておきます。)内に テキストファイルが複数存在するとします。 test1218.01.file1.txt test1218.10.file1.txt test1218.11.file1.txt test1219.01.file1.txt test1219.10.file1.txt test1219.11.file1.txt test1219.01.file2.txt test1219.10.file2.txt test1219.11.file2.txt 上記のようなファイル名のテキストファイルが存在したとします。 それでこのテキストファイルのうち、以下のファイルの内容を画面に表示したいと 考えています。 test1219.01.file1.txt test1219.10.file1.txt test1219.11.file1.txt 1219(今日の日付という意味), file1(一回目のファイルという意味)で 構成された上記のファイルを指定されたディレクトリ($dir)以下で 検索し上記のファイル名を取得し、また取得したファイルの中身を 表示するロジックを考えています。 ひとつのファイルを取得することはできたのですが、 複数となる(上記の場合は3つ当てはまることはわからないので 指定する日付などで取得ファイル数がかなりことなる)ため うまく書くことができません。 どなたかいいロジックなどをお持ちでしたら ぜひ伝授していただけたらと考えています。 どうかよろしくお願いいたします。

    • ベストアンサー
    • PHP
  • バッチファイル 指定ファイル

    お世話様です。 あるバッチファイルの作成に困っております。 『D:\test』フォルダに下記の3ファイルがあります。 ・CS_090609.txt ・CS_090603.txt ・CS_081215.txt があり、数字の部分は作成された日を表しております。 上記ファイルだと、上から2009/6/5・2009/6/3・2008/12/15に 作成されているとします。 今年の6月9日にあるバッチファイルでCS_090609.txtをそのまま残し それ以外のCS_090603.txt・CS_081215.txtをいったん『D:\test\bkp』フォルダに コピーし、その後、『D:\test』フォルダにある090603.txt・CS_081215.txtを削除 する処理を実施したいのですが、どうもうまく作成出来ません。 せいぜい自分のスキルでは、CS_*.txtですべてのファイルを『D:\test\bkp』にコピーし、 その後、『D:\test』フォルダにあるすべてのファイルの削除しかできません。 お手数ですが、何かご教授願いますでしょうか? ※サンプルコードがあると、助かります。 何卒宜しくお願い致します。

  • ファイルの検索での「検索の場所」の指定の仕方

    ファイルを名前で探しているのですが、windowsXPのエクスプローラからある程度の階層ののフォルダまでは、目的のファイルの場所が分かっているのですが、そのフォルダ以下から検索する方法ってないのでしょうか? 「検索の場所」に分かってるフォルダ名を入力したらいいのですが、入力文字数が多くて、使いづらいです。 分かりづらい書き方で申し訳ありませんが、便利な方法があったらうれしいです。よろしくお願いします。

  • 指定した文字を本文中に含んでいるファイル名を取得する

    こんにちは。 /home/httpd/test 以下のフォルダ(サブフォルダも含む)で 文字列『abcde』を本文中(ファイル名ではなく)に含む.txtファイルの ファイル名を取得したいのですが、どのようなコマンドを実行すればいいでしょうか?

  • バッチ(win系)内でのファイル名の取得方法

    こんにちは。 バッチ内で日々動的に変わるファイル名の取得で困っています。 動的に変わるファイル名というのは日付付のファイル名です。 例) 041208_sample.txt 例えば、とあるフォルダ(a)には 041206_sample.txt 041207_sample.txt 041208_sample.txt と複数ファイルがあり、あるシステムから送付されるファイル(date.txt)の内容が"20041208"だった場合に041208_sample.txt(注 20041208_sample.txtでない)を 別なフォルダ(b)に複写するという事を行いたいのです。 仮にファイル名の日付の桁数が「041208」でなく20041206_sample.txtだった場合のバッチコーディング例は for /F %%i in ( date.txt ) do set TXTDATE=%%i copy a\%TXTDATE%_sample.txt b とできるのですが、、、、どのようなテクニックが必要でしょうか? ちなみに動作環境はwindowsNTを使用しております。 よろしくお願いします。

  • フォルダ名、ファイル名の頭文字検索ツールを教えてください。

    フォルダの中に「sss.txt」というファイルがあった場合、sを押せばそのファイルのところに飛びますが、「テスト.txt」というのがある場合はそれができません。 それで、以前使っていたのですが、「tesuto」とそのフォルダ上で入力すると日本語でも頭文字を探してくれるツールがあったんですが、忘れてしまいました。 これと同じもの、もしくは同じようなものを知っている方いたら教えてください。 宜しくお願い致します。

  • フォルダ内のファイル名の末尾7文字を一括置換

    フォルダ内のファイル名の末尾7文字を一括置換 こんにちは、VBA初心者です。 D:\test フォルダに test_jp.txt、sample_jp.txt、testsample_jp.txt といった名前のファイルが格納されているとします。 これらのファイル名の「_jp.txt」の部分(末尾7文字の部分)を「_en.txt」に置換したいのですが、うまくいきません。 以下のようなプログラムを書いてみたのですが、どこがいけないのでしょうか。 ※「実行時エラー53 ファイル名が見つかりません。」となります。 ※ VBEのローカルペインによると、エラー時には filename 変数に sample_jp.txt が格納されています。 Sub ファイル名置換() Dim fileName As String fileName = Dir("D:\test\*_ja.txt") Do Until fileName = "" Name "D:\test" & fileName As "D:\test" & Left(fileName, Len(filename) - 7) & "_de.txt" filename = Dir() Loop End Sub